When to Call a Professional
Call a certified HVAC technician immediately if the error persists after basic troubleshooting, if you suspect refrigerant leaks, if electrical components show signs of damage, or if the compressor makes unusual noises. Compressor lockout errors often indicate serious issues that require professional diagnosis and repair, including potential compressor replacement.Frequently Asked Questions
What causes Lennox Error Code E411?
E411 is caused by compressor internal protection activation due to overheating, high pressure conditions, electrical faults, refrigerant issues, or restricted airflow that forces the compressor to work too hard.
Can I reset Lennox Error Code E411 myself?
You can attempt a basic reset by turning off power for 5 minutes, but E411 usually indicates a serious problem that requires professional repair. If the error returns after reset, call an HVAC technician.
How much does it cost to fix E411 error?
Repair costs vary widely depending on the root cause. Simple issues like dirty filters cost under $50, while compressor replacement can cost $1,500-$3,000. Professional diagnosis typically costs $100-$200.
Is it safe to keep running my Lennox with E411 error?
No, never ignore E411 error. The compressor lockout is a safety feature preventing expensive damage. Continuing to restart the system can cause permanent compressor failure requiring complete replacement.
How long do Lennox compressors last?
Lennox compressors typically last 10-15 years with proper maintenance. Frequent lockout errors like E411 can significantly reduce lifespan if not addressed promptly by a qualified technician.
